Travel insurance covers you on all unforeseen emergencies while traveling. Trip cancellation or interruption covers travelers who can not take their trip due to bankruptcy, air strikes, acts of war or terrorism, unemployment, sickness or death. While going abroad, medical problems might arise and it could be too expensive to get hospital treatment. With this policy a traveler will have medical or emergency dental costs paid back. Medical evacuation insurance covers expenses from air ambulance, attending doctor and nurse, just in case you are too sick to get back home.
Travel insurance also covers random death. There’s air flight accident that covers death in an air flight only. Common carrier is a policy that covers death while traveling in public transport like train, bus or taxi. Accidental death is what covers death at anytime of the trip.
While traveling, there’s always the chance of losing bag or flight delays for one reason or the other. Travel delay is a cover in your travel insurance that guarantees that travelers are reimbursed for food, hotel, or clothing expenses in cases of flight delays. In case a traveler loses their bag, the insurance covers repayment for lost, thieved or damaged items. It is recommended that the traveler keeps the medical bills, boarding passes, ticket copies and receipts of other expenses made so that filing for claims can be made less complicated. It is also important to document all of your dear items like jewelry or cameras by taking photos for proof during claim.
